## Building Access — Spares Room (Hullbrook Annex)

Contractors: the spare hardware room is down the east corridor on the ground floor, third door on the left. Sign in at the front desk first and grab a visitor lanyard. Anything you take out, jot it in the blue logbook — yes, even the little stuff. The door self-locks, so don't wedge it. To get in, punch in the code below.

staff pass of hagug-taguf = bdg-HJ-9

# InkLedger Environments

InkLedger, our PDF invoice renderer, runs in three environments: dev, staging, and production. Each environment has its own font cache, template bucket, and render queue. New team members should verify staging parity before promoting any template change. Please read each setting carefully before editing anything. The staging environment currently uses the following configuration values.

deployment values, yadup-tajof:
oliath:
  log_level: debug
  metrics_host: metrics.oliath.zemvarlabs.internal
  pool_size: 4

## Local Setup

Trimcask needs Podman 4+ and the `slimkit` CLI. Clone the repo, run `make bootstrap`, then `slimkit analyze` against any image in `fixtures/`. Layer diffs are cached in a small Postgres instance; start it with `make db-up`. Tests fail fast if the cache is unreachable. Point `SLIMKIT_CACHE` at the database using the connection string below.

replica DSN, bajep-bafof: cockroachdb://raldor_svc:cXjruRC@db-cd5d.crelvosys.local:5432/kasix

**Ticket: Drift detected on Pellcrest autoscaler**

During the quarterly audit we found the queue-depth autoscaler on the Marrowline ingest tier running values that diverge from the approved baseline committed in the Harkow repo. The scale-up threshold and cooldown were changed manually in June without review. Please assess exposure before we reconcile. The live values observed on the node are listed below.

deployment values, tajeg-yahaf:
[lamvan]
team = kelmir
access_code = ac_205d2b
host = lamvan.olvarqstack.corp
port = 9200
owner = fraion.giliel
peer = rusath.kelvinet.internal